On Thu, Mar 20, 2025 at 08:28:23PM +0100, Julian Stecklina via B4 Relay wrote:
> From: Julian Stecklina <julian.stecklina@xx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xx>
> 
> Add erofs detection to the initrd mount code. This allows systems to
> boot from an erofs-based initrd in the same way as they can boot from
> a squashfs initrd.
> 
> Just as squashfs initrds, erofs images as initrds are a good option
> for systems that are memory-constrained.

I think this can be valuable and I know we've had discussion about this
before but it should please come with a detailed rationale for using
erofs and what project(s) this would be used by. Then I don't think
there's a reason per se not to do it.
